Output ec74456cb61e9fcd253274de0a7081c41f51b43402362c13de37d002b5501c9d:0

value
10929
script pubkey
OP_0 OP_PUSHBYTES_20 70076d94c020f56c4523b0023aa9d652c22eba5d
address
bc1qwqrkm9xqyr6kc3frkqpr42wk2tpzawjaawjlqj
transaction
ec74456cb61e9fcd253274de0a7081c41f51b43402362c13de37d002b5501c9d
spent
true